Reckless Houthi actions have triggered a serious escalation of violence in the region: UK statement at the UN Security Council

What happened

Ambassador Kate Foster, UK Deputy Permanent Representative to the UN, delivered a statement at the UN Security Council meeting on Yemen. The statement concerned what the UK views as reckless Houthi actions that have led to a serious escalation of violence in the region.

Why it matters

This statement highlights the UK's position on the ongoing conflict in Yemen and signals its concerns about regional instability. It reflects the UK's diplomatic engagement at the UN Security Council regarding the situation.
